SWAC Football, Basketball Championships To Stay In Houston Three More Years

After concluding its annual Spring Meetings in Birmingham, Ala. on Thursday, the SWAC announced the approval of a three-year contract extension for football championship game and basketball tournament to remain in city of Houston through the 2018-19 academic year.

The extension, approved by the conference’s Council of Presidents and Chancellors, will keep the football championship game at NRG Stadium and the basketball tournament at the Toyota Center. [easyazon_infoblock align=”right” cart=”y” identifier=”B0074TBI6K” locale=”US” tag=”hbcusports-20″]

The conference also announced a change in the basketball tournament’s format.

Starting in 2017, the men’s and women’s tournament will only feature the top 8 teams from the regular season, with the top 4 seeds hosting first round games on their home court. The semi-finals and championship rounds will be played at the Toyota Center.

The basketball tournament format (including dates) is listed below.

Tuesday, March 7
#8 seed travels #1 seed
#7 seed travels to #2 seed
#6 seed travels to #3 seed
#5 seed travels to #4 seed

Wednesday, March 8 – TRAVEL DAY

Thursday, March 9 – PRACTICE DAY

Friday, March 10 – Semi-Final
4 games (2 men, 2 women)

Saturday, March 11 – Championship Finals
2 games (1 men, 1 women).
